## Building Access — Spares Room (Hullbrook Annex)

Contractors: the spare hardware room is down the east corridor on the ground floor, third door on the left. Sign in at the front desk first and grab a visitor lanyard. Anything you take out, jot it in the blue logbook — yes, even the little stuff. The door self-locks, so don't wedge it. To get in, punch in the code below.

staff pass of hagug-taguf = bdg-HJ-9

## Step 4: Configure the solver service

After cloning the Timetabler-Kestrel repo onto the scheduling host, copy env.sample to .env in the deploy directory. The solver at Brindlewood Academy runs as a systemd unit and reads this file at startup, so any change requires a restart of kestrel-solver.service. Set SOLVER_MAX_THREADS to match the host core count and TERM_CALENDAR_PATH to the current term file. The solver also authenticates to the roster sync API, so add the following line next.

vault entry, fawif-tadup: COURIER_KEY29=fba3dedb47dad65bab6e255d088f1

## Further reading

The Bramwick image slimming pipeline removes build toolchains, package caches, and unused locales before signing. Security reviewers should understand that slimming changes the attack surface in both directions: fewer binaries means fewer CVE hits, but aggressive stripping has previously removed audit hooks, as happened in the Ferndale incident. Before approving a slimming profile change, review the retained-files allowlist and the exception process. The full policy and review checklist are kept on this internal page:

runbook for tagug-hafog: https://jira.lumiclabs.internal/projects/pages/pages/9773c0d8

Heads up: if the Lintrock baseline file in the Quarrow repo drifts from main, CI fails with a "stale baseline" error even when the code is fine. Quick fix is to regenerate the baseline on a clean checkout and re-push. If a customer build is blocked, confirm the failing run matches the token below before escalating.

build token for yadug-yagag: htk21_c863c33eb8b82c0c9c152